Bengaluru: Former Chief Minister and JD (S) Leader H. D. Kumaraswamy made serious allegations of corruption against the Congress Government by saying the government was collecting a new tax called ‘YST’.
When mediapersons quizzed him over what the new tax meant, the JDS leader simply said that “It is the new tax system that the people are all talking about it openly,” he said with a veiled reference to Yatindhra Siddaramaih (YST).
He alleged that the Government is indulging in transfer business as there are midnight meetings with officials to have the transfer to the posts they wanted. “Everyone knows who is behind that business and it is your duty to find out why midnight meetings are being held with Government officials,” he said alleging cash-on-transfer by the Government.
The State Legislature session began on July 3 and Former Chief Minister’s comments are sure to bring embarrassment to the Government.
